Transaction 3639963138f2ed5a99ffd0ee5686018f99fb8ab3c6ab33d62bd0c2902a83d323

1 Input
1 Outputs
  • 3639963138f2ed5a99ffd0ee5686018f99fb8ab3c6ab33d62bd0c2902a83d323:0
  • value  2500000000
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Y